将字段的值放在 href 上

Put field's value on ahref

大家。

我在 res.partner 中添加了一个名为 x_link

的字段

x_link = fields.Char(String="Link")

我想在 portal_sidebar 中添加一个按钮,其中 href =“x_link 的值”。

每个合作伙伴都有自己的link,例如引用另一个网站帐户 合作伙伴 1 的 x_link 包含 facebook/jack 合作伙伴 2 的 x_link 包含 Exemple/David ... 等

我试过了:

<a class="btn btn-primary btn-block " t-attf-href = "{{o.res.partner.x_link}}" > My link</a>

<a class="btn btn-primary btn-block " t-attf-href = "{{partner.x_link}}" > My link</a>

<a class="btn btn-primary btn-block " t-attf-href = "{{res.partner.x_link}}" > My link</a>

<a class="btn btn-primary btn-block " t-attf-href = "{{o.res.partner_id.x_link}}" > My link</a>

<a class="btn btn-primary btn-block " t-attf-href = "{{partner_id.x_link}}" > My link</a>

<a class="btn btn-primary btn-block " t-attf-href = "{{res.partner_id.x_link}}" > My link</a>

但是当我尝试时出现错误:

<a class="btn btn-primary btn-block " t-attf-href = "{{x_link}}" > My link</a> 

页面刷新但不将我重定向到 x_link 包含的网站 谢谢你帮助我

我正在向您发送适合我的电子邮件片段 link。

<a t-attf-href="mailto:{{res_company.email}}"><t t-esc="res_company.email"/></a>

所以我看到你已经尝试过上面的引号。所以在我的示例中,可以访问 res_company 变量。因此,请最后检查您的 which 变量是否可以访问。 因为正如我所见,您尝试了 o.res.partner_id 和直接 partner_id 等不同的方法。因此,请检查可访问的适当变量。